Welcome aboard. Before touching the Pellbrook catalog service, please read the stale-cache postmortem from last quarter. In short: the edge cache served expired pricing entries because invalidation messages were dropped during a broker failover, and the TTL fallback was misconfigured. The fixes are documented, but the lessons shape our current review checklist. To open the postmortem archive in the secure workspace, use the recovery passphrase given just below.

strongbox words: ralath-julox-fenmir

Team,

As discussed, we're rotating credentials for the internal gateway that backs cursor-based pagination in the Lanternfish public REST API. The old keys stop working Friday at 18:00. Please update your local configs and the staging deployment manifests before then; the pagination conformance tests will fail loudly otherwise. Note that page-size limits are unchanged (max 200), and cursors issued under the old credential remain valid for 24 hours. The new key for the Pagecourt gateway is below.

app token of hawif-kafof = kto15_B3AN0KfpZRy4TLc

MEMO — Sales Leads Only. Quick update on the Brightvale joint venture: talks with Oskarn Tooling are further along than most of the floor knows, so keep this between us for now. If it closes, the combined catalog would roughly double what you can pitch in the industrial segment by spring. Deena is coordinating territory questions. Don't promise customers anything yet. The essentials of the plan are captured in the note below.

internal memo for tagef-hadup: Gross margin on Ulaath came in at 15 percent against a plan of 5 percent. Only 7 of the 120 pilot accounts renewed Ulaath, so a churn review is set for October 15.

When Brightmoor Support reviews duplicate customer records, always merge into the profile with the verified billing address, and document the source of each retained field. Never delete the losing record outright; mark it superseded so audits can trace the merge. If the dedupe console locks you out during a merge session, restore access with the recovery passphrase shown below.

strongbox words: ulamir-ulaix